On Sun, 05 Feb 2023 17:02:56 -0800
Dan Williams <dan.j.williams@intel.com> wrote:

> Expand the region creation infrastructure to enable 'ram'
> (volatile-memory) regions. The internals of create_pmem_region_store()
> and create_pmem_region_show() are factored out into helpers
> __create_region() and __create_region_show() for the 'ram' case to
> reuse.
> 
> Signed-off-by: Dan Williams <dan.j.williams@intel.com>
Entirely trivial comments inline.

Reviewed-by: Jonathan Cameron <Jonathan.Cameron@huawei.com>

> -What:		/sys/bus/cxl/devices/decoderX.Y/create_pmem_region
> -Date:		May, 2022
> -KernelVersion:	v6.0
> +What:		/sys/bus/cxl/devices/decoderX.Y/create_{pmem,ram}_region
> +Date:		May, 2022, January, 2023
> +KernelVersion:	v6.0 (pmem), v6.3 (ram)
>  Contact:	linux-cxl@vger.kernel.org
>  Description:
>  		(RW) Write a string in the form 'regionZ' to start the process
> -		of defining a new persistent memory region (interleave-set)
> -		within the decode range bounded by root decoder 'decoderX.Y'.
> -		The value written must match the current value returned from
> -		reading this attribute. An atomic compare exchange operation is
> -		done on write to assign the requested id to a region and
> -		allocate the region-id for the next creation attempt. EBUSY is
> -		returned if the region name written does not match the current
> -		cached value.
> +		of defining a new persistent, or volatile memory region
> +		(interleave-set) within the decode range bounded by root decoder
> +		'decoderX.Y'. The value written must match the current value
> +		returned from reading this attribute. An atomic compare exchange
> +		operation is done on write to assign the requested id to a
> +		region and allocate the region-id for the next creation attempt.
> +		EBUSY is returned if the region name written does not match the
> +		current cached value.
